If you want to learn more about what’s currently happening with MiWay’s MiWay Five plan, you can attend a slue of upcoming information sessions.

Starting Saturday, Oct.1, MiWay is hosting five public information sessions for residents and customers regarding year two of its long-range plan.

According to MiWay, the year two service plan will focus on service improvements in west and central Mississauga and realigning services to connect to the four remaining Mississauga Transitway stations when they open in 2017.

For those who are unaware, Mississauga’s transit system is currently moving away from its current model towards a grid system. As of now, the system is designed around City Centre. Within five years, it’ll move to a grid network that will allow for more frequent bus service along main corridors.

The plan is intended to allow for ore transit service expansion in preparation for the incoming Mississauga Transitway in 2017.
